- ALBIZIA LEBBECK
description & usage
This plant, which is a native of the Malay Archipelago is found wild in many parts of South India.
Uses:
Intestinal Worms, piles etc.
How to Use:
Juice of the fruits or nuts is a remedy for intestinal worms, piles etc. Fruits or nuts soaked in oil and placed in the anus for piles.
Parts Used:
Leaves
Taste:
Bitterness
Action:
Aperint, aphrodisiac
